Love Thy Neighbour - Season 1

Simone and Phillip vs. Nicky and Steve
Season 1Episode 160 min

Simone and Phillip vs. Nicky and Steve

The villagers confront their feelings on racial diversity as a young black family from Surrey compete against a Yorkshireman and his family.

Sarah vs. Donna and Louise
Season 1Episode 260 min

Sarah vs. Donna and Louise

The villagers welcome single mum Sarah, who earns her living nude modelling, and lesbian couple Donna and Louise, who would like to raise a family in the village.

Craig and Dean vs. Anna and Lello
Season 1Episode 560 min

Craig and Dean vs. Anna and Lello

Same-sex couple Craig and Dean compete against Italian couple Anna and Lello and their two daughters. Craig and Dean are told that some people in the village are not comfortable with homosexuality.

Paul and Andrea vs. Laura
Season 1Episode 660 min

Paul and Andrea vs. Laura

Semi-retired Yorkshire couple Paul and Andrea compete with single mum Laura, who relies on benefits to get by. Nine years ago Paul came out to Andrea as a transvestite, called Linda.

NCIS

NCIS (Naval Criminal Investigative Service) is more than just an action drama. With liberal doses of humor, it's a show that focuses on the sometimes complex and always amusing dynamics of a team forced to work together in high-stress situations. Leroy Jethro Gibbs, a former Marine gunnery sergeant, whose skills as an investigator are unmatched, leads this troupe of colorful personalities. Rounding out the team are Anthony DiNozzo, an ex-homicide detective whose instincts in the field are unparalleled and whose quick wit and humorous take on life make him a team favorite; the youthful and energetic forensic specialist Abby Sciuto, a talented scientist whose sharp mind matches her Goth style and eclectic tastes; Caitlin Todd, an ex-Secret Service Agent; and Timothy McGee, an MIT graduate whose brilliance with computers far overshadows his insecurities in the field; Assisting the team is medical examiner Dr. Donald "Ducky" Mallard, who knows it all because he's seen it all, and he's not afraid to let you know. From murder and espionage to terrorism and stolen submarines, these special agents travel the globe to investigate all crimes with Navy or Marine Corps ties.

Dark Winds

Based on the iconic Leaphorn & Chee book series by Tony Hillerman, Dark Winds is a psychological thriller that follows two Navajo police officers in the 1970s Southwest, as their search for clues in a grisly double murder case forces them to challenge their own spiritual beliefs and come to terms with the trauma of their pasts.
